Finance Review — Second-Source Search (Kelborne Valves)

Qualification spend to date: within budget. Dual-sourcing expected to cut unit cost 6–8% and reduce single-supplier risk on the Ardent line. Sales leads should not reference pricing changes externally until contracts close. Forward implications for account planning appear in the note below.

board note of tawip-fajop: Lamwynix Holdings is in early talks to buy Tammirax Works for about $473.8 million. The Istax launch date is November 23, and nothing goes to the press before then. Legal wants the Aldielek Partners term sheet countersigned before May 19.

// HEY ON-CALL: this constant pins the spooler's max retry window for
// the Inkrelay print-job microservice. If jobs are piling up at the
// Fennwood office printers, resist the urge to crank this up — longer
// retries just hide a dead queue consumer. Check the drain worker
// first, then the broker. If you *do* change it, redeploy through the
// Quillgate pipeline so the audit trail stays intact. For correlating
// logs with the shipped artifact, the current build token is pasted
// just below this comment.

pipeline stamp: htk4_66df

// PORTION_SCALE_CEILING governs the maximum multiplier the LadleLogic
// recipe-scaling calculator will apply before warning the user. Values
// above 12x produce unreliable results for leavened recipes, because
// our rounding of fractional yeast quantities compounds badly — see the
// Marrowbridge test kitchen findings. Do not raise this without re-running
// the scaling regression suite and updating the docs. The constant was
// last validated against the build identified by the token below.

trace token, bagag-kawep: htk6_d2d45a